The Jesus And Mary Chain get reissued

The Jesus And Mary Chain are set to reissue five of their classic albums on July 11.
The legendary Scottish band will have 1985’s ’ Psychocandy’, 1987’s ‘Darklands’, 1989’s ‘Automatic’, 1992’s ‘Honey’s Dead' and 1994’s ‘Stoned & Dethroned’ re-issued by Rhino Records.
The re-issues will feature a DVD featuring three promo videos from that particular album.
’Psychocandy’ will feature the videos ’Just Like Honey’,’Never Understand’ and ’You Trip Me Up’.
’Darklands’ will feature ’Darklands’, ’Happy When It Rains’ and ’April Skies’.
’Automatic’ will feature ‘Blues From A Gun’, ‘Her Way Of Praying’ and ’Head On’.
’Honey’s Dead will feature ’Reverence’, ’Far Gone And Out’ and ’Almost Gold’.
’Stoned & Dethroned’ will feature ’Sometimes Always’,’Come On’ and ’Snakedriver’ .
